Tune in and turn on to the secrets of being a good parent. With all the vim, vigor and vitality of their live call-in radio show, nationally known radio hosts Dr. Kevin Leman and Randy Carlson have compiled some of the most-asked parenting questions from their syndicated program. Whether your children are Ankle Biters (five years and under), Little Leaguers (six to twelve), or part of the Hormone Set (teenagers), Parent Talk offers action-specific advice for meeting a host of everyday parenting challenges. Parent Talk shows you how to use Reality Discipline -- the secret to being a good parent -- to teach children with love and limits, to hold them accountable for their actions, to raise adults, not children. Whether you read this book from cover to cover to get an overview of what to expect as a parent, or just select topics of particular interest to you at this time, Parent Talk will serve as a resource for years to come as you traverse the perils of parenting with wit and wisdom. - Jacket.
